What Features Should Men Look for in Horseback Riding Boots?
When searching for the best horseback riding boots for men, several key features should be considered to ensure comfort, safety, and performance.
- Fit: Proper fit is essential for comfort and support while riding. Boots should fit snugly without being too tight, allowing for movement without blisters or discomfort.
- Material: High-quality leather is often preferred for its durability and breathability. Synthetic materials can also be a good option, especially for waterproof needs, but they may lack the classic look and feel of leather.
- Heel Height: A heel height of about 1 to 1.5 inches is ideal as it prevents the foot from slipping through the stirrup while providing stability during riding.
- Toe Design: A rounded or square toe can enhance comfort while riding, as it allows for better fitting in the stirrups. A toe cap can also provide extra protection for the feet.
- Calf Fit: The boot should have a snug fit around the calf to prevent excessive movement. Adjustable features or elastic panels can accommodate varying calf sizes and enhance comfort.
- Stirrup-Friendly Sole: A sole with a slight tread is important for grip, while also being designed to not catch on the stirrup, ensuring safety during riding.
- Water Resistance: For those riding in wet conditions, waterproof materials or treatments can keep feet dry, enhancing the overall riding experience and comfort.
- Insulation: For colder climates, insulated boots can provide warmth and comfort, allowing for longer rides without discomfort from the cold.
- Durability: The construction quality matters, as riding boots should withstand the wear and tear of regular use, including exposure to dirt, mud, and moisture.
- Style: While functionality is crucial, many riders also prefer boots that reflect their personal style, so options that combine practicality with aesthetics can be appealing.
What Are the Various Types of Horseback Riding Boots for Men?
The various types of horseback riding boots for men include:
- Dress Boots: These are tall, elegant boots that reach up to the knee, designed primarily for formal riding disciplines like dressage and show jumping.
- Paddock Boots: Shorter than dress boots, paddock boots are ankle-high and provide comfort and flexibility, making them suitable for daily riding and training.
- Western Boots: Characterized by their distinctive style, western boots are typically made from leather and feature a high shaft, designed for riding western-style horses.
- Field Boots: Similar to dress boots but with a more rugged sole, field boots are versatile for various riding activities and offer a balance between style and function.
- Rubber Boots: Ideal for wet or muddy conditions, rubber boots are waterproof and easy to clean, making them a practical choice for work around the barn.
Dress boots are crafted from high-quality leather and often feature a sleek design with a zipper or lace-up front, providing a polished appearance for competitive events. They are typically worn with formal riding attire and offer minimalistic styling that complements the rider’s outfit.
Paddock boots are favored for their versatility and comfort, often featuring a side zipper or elastic panels for easy wear. Their lower height allows for better mobility in the saddle, and they can be paired with half chaps to create a taller boot look without sacrificing comfort.
Western boots stand out with their unique designs and can come adorned with intricate stitching or embellishments. They are designed for the demands of western riding, providing a secure fit and stability in the stirrups, often featuring a rounded toe and a slight heel.
Field boots are typically made from durable leather, offering a blend of traditional style and practicality. They may have a more rugged sole for better grip and are suitable for a range of equestrian activities, making them a popular choice among riders who need functionality paired with elegance.
Rubber boots are essential for any rider who deals with wet environments, offering a completely waterproof design that keeps feet dry and warm. They are easy to clean and often come with thick soles for traction, making them perfect for mucking out stalls or riding in the rain.
How Do Tall Boots Benefit Male Riders?
Tall boots provide several advantages for male riders, enhancing both performance and comfort while riding.
- Support and Stability: Tall boots offer excellent ankle support, which is crucial for maintaining balance and control while riding. This support helps prevent injuries and allows for a more secure leg position, enabling better communication with the horse.
- Protection: The height of tall boots protects the lower leg from abrasions, scrapes, and impacts from branches or equipment while riding. This is particularly beneficial when riding in rugged terrain or during jumping activities.
- Improved Grip: Many tall riding boots come with textured soles that enhance grip in the stirrups. This feature is essential for maintaining a secure footing, which is vital during various riding disciplines, especially when performing quick maneuvers.
- Professional Appearance: Tall boots contribute to a polished and professional look, essential in many equestrian disciplines. A smart appearance can also boost confidence and respect in competitive settings.
- Weather Resistance: High-quality tall boots are often made from materials that provide some level of waterproofing or weather resistance, keeping the rider’s feet dry during rainy conditions. This feature allows for extended riding sessions without discomfort from wet feet.
- Comfort and Fit: Many tall riding boots are designed with ergonomics in mind, offering comfort for long hours in the saddle. Options such as cushioned insoles and adjustable designs ensure a better fit, allowing riders to focus on their performance rather than discomfort.

Which Materials Provide the Best Comfort and Durability in Men’s Riding Boots?
When it comes to comfort and durability in men’s riding boots, certain materials stand out for their performance and longevity.
- Full-Grain Leather: This is considered the gold standard for riding boots due to its natural strength and breathability. Full-grain leather develops a patina over time, enhancing both its appearance and fit while providing excellent resistance to wear and tear.
- Top-Grain Leather: Slightly less durable than full-grain, top-grain leather is more flexible and often treated for a smoother finish. It offers a balance of comfort and durability, making it a good option for riders looking for boots that break in quickly without sacrificing quality.
- Suede: Known for its soft texture, suede is lightweight and comfortable, making it a popular choice for casual riding. However, it is less durable than leather and may require more care to keep it looking good, especially in wet conditions.
- Rubber: Often used in the soles of riding boots, rubber provides excellent grip and shock absorption. While not typically used for the upper part of riding boots, rubber materials can be found in waterproof versions, enhancing comfort during wet rides.
- Neoprene: This synthetic material is commonly used in waterproof riding boots. Neoprene offers a comfortable fit and insulation, making it ideal for colder weather, though it may not provide the same level of breathability as leather.
- Mesh Fabric: Frequently used in the lining or as a part of hybrid designs, mesh fabric enhances breathability and moisture-wicking properties. While not as durable as leather, it is lightweight and can improve comfort during hot weather rides.

How Can Men Ensure a Perfect Fit for Their Riding Boots?
To ensure a perfect fit for their riding boots, men should consider several key factors:
- Measurement of Foot Size: Accurately measuring foot size is crucial for selecting the right riding boots. Use a Brannock device or a ruler to measure both the length and width of your feet, as well as the arch height, to find the best size.
- Understanding Boot Styles: Different styles of riding boots, such as tall boots, paddock boots, and work boots, fit differently. Knowing the intended use and style will help in selecting a boot that matches your riding discipline and personal preference.
- Choosing the Right Materials: The material of the boot affects both comfort and fit. Leather, for example, tends to stretch and mold to the foot over time, while synthetic materials may offer less give but can provide a more consistent fit from the start.
- Trying on with Riding Socks: When trying on boots, always wear the type of socks you plan to use while riding. This ensures that the fit is accurate, as thicker socks can alter how snugly the boots fit.
- Considering the Boot Height: The height of the riding boot can impact comfort and fit around the calf. Ensure that the shaft height accommodates your leg length without causing pinching or excessive looseness.
- Checking the Instep and Heel Fit: A good fit should feel snug around the instep, preventing the foot from sliding forward, while the heel should lift slightly when walking. This combination helps ensure that the boots stay secure during riding.
- Assessing Break-in Period: Many riding boots require a break-in period, during which they soften and conform to your foot. When trying on boots, consider how they feel initially and whether they will be comfortable after some wear.
- Consulting Size Charts and Reviews: Different brands may have varying sizing charts and customer feedback can provide insight into the fit. Researching specific brands and models can help in choosing the best fit for your foot shape.
What Maintenance Tips Should Men Follow to Extend the Life of Their Riding Boots?
To extend the life of their riding boots, men should follow these essential maintenance tips:
- Regular Cleaning: Keeping riding boots clean prevents dirt and grime from accumulating and damaging the material.
- Conditioning Leather: Conditioning leather boots helps maintain their suppleness and prevents cracking.
- Proper Storage: Storing boots in a cool, dry place prevents moisture buildup and deformation.
- Avoiding Water Damage: Protecting boots from excessive water exposure can prevent deterioration and maintain their integrity.
- Using Boot Trees: Inserting boot trees helps retain the shape of the boots and can prevent creasing.
- Inspecting for Damage: Regularly checking for signs of wear or damage allows for early repairs, extending the life of the boots.
Regular cleaning involves removing dirt and mud after each use, using a damp cloth or sponge, and allowing them to air dry. For leather boots, it’s crucial to use products specifically designed for cleaning leather to avoid any damage.
Conditioning leather involves applying a suitable leather conditioner every few months to replenish oils and maintain flexibility. This is especially important if the boots are exposed to harsh weather conditions, as it helps in keeping the leather from drying out.
Proper storage means keeping boots upright and away from direct sunlight, which can fade the color and dry out the material. Using a dedicated boot bag or box can also help protect them from dust and environmental factors.
Avoiding water damage entails using waterproofing sprays or treatments that create a barrier against moisture. For those who frequently ride in wet conditions, opting for waterproof riding boots can significantly reduce the risk of water damage.
Using boot trees made of cedar or plastic helps maintain the natural shape of the boots, preventing creases and bending. This is particularly important for leather boots, as maintaining their shape can extend their lifespan significantly.
Finally, inspecting boots for damage involves looking for cracks, loose stitching, or worn soles. Addressing these issues promptly ensures that small problems don’t lead to more significant damage, allowing for repairs that can prolong the boots’ usability.
